User Comments: 'The former Boys' Technical School is now used as Pupil Referral Unit and is known as The Oswaldtwistle School. It was originally built on the site of the old Treacle Row.

The shops across the road - 1 to 21 Union Road - are long since demolished and the area grassed over.

The boundary between the former Urban Districts of Church and Oswaldtwistle is just past the School, near the junction with Foxhill Bank Brow. The name Union Road (Oswaldtwistle) changes to Market Street (Church), where the Church & Oswaldtwistle Railway Station is still to be found (a stop on the local Colne to Preston line).
